The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in England requiring API Management sk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 1 January 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
1 Jan 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 438 485 492
Rank change year-on-year +47 +7 +196
Permanent jobs citing API Management 162 195 174
As % of all permanent jobs in England 0.31% 0.39% 0.38%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 0.38% 0.44% 0.42%
Number of salaries quoted 108 119 142
10th Percentile £46,600 £47,500 £46,250
25th Percentile £56,250 £61,000 £56,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£73,750 £70,000 £67,500
Median % change year-on-year +5.36% +3.70% -8.47%
75th Percentile £83,750 £85,000 £84,688
90th Percentile £95,000 £99,279 £97,500
UK median annual salary £72,500 £67,225 £67,500
% change year-on-year +7.85% -0.41% -10.00%
